Ally Financial recently reached a class action settlement related to a data breach that affected approximately 4.2 million consumers. The breach potentially exposed personal and financial information of customers who had accounts or services with Ally Financial.
If you received a notice about this data breach or believe your information may have been compromised, you could be entitled to compensation through this settlement. The exact details of the settlement terms are still being finalized, but affected consumers may be able to recover money for expenses related to the breach.
Who Is Eligible?
You may be eligible to file a claim if you:
- You had an Ally Financial account, loan, or other financial product during the time period of the data breach
- You received a data breach notification from Ally Financial
- Your personal or financial information was potentially compromised in the breach
- You incurred expenses or damages as a result of the data breach
How Much Can You Get?
The specific payout amounts for the Ally Financial data breach settlement have not yet been disclosed. Settlement compensation typically depends on factors such as whether you can document actual losses or expenses related to the breach, such as credit monitoring costs, identity theft expenses, or time spent addressing the breach.
As more details about the settlement become available, affected consumers will learn about the exact compensation structure and maximum payout amounts.

How do I know if I'm affected by the Ally Financial data breach?
You're likely affected if you received a data breach notification from Ally Financial or had an account, loan, or other financial product with them during the breach period. Check your email and mail for any notices from Ally Financial about the incident.
What information was exposed in the Ally Financial data breach?
While specific details are still emerging, data breaches at financial institutions typically involve personal information like names, addresses, Social Security numbers, account numbers, and other financial data. Check any breach notification you received for specific details about your case.
When is the deadline to file a claim for the Ally Financial settlement?
The claim deadline has not yet been announced as settlement details are still being finalized. It's important to stay informed about updates so you don't miss the filing deadline once it's set.
